Entry for Cabo Verde in ISO 3166-2

ISO 3166-2:CV is: the: entry for Cabo Verde in ISO 3166-2, part of the——ISO 3166 standard published by, the International Organization for Standardization (ISO), which defines codes for the names of the principal subdivisions (e.g., provinces/states) of all countries coded in ISO 3166-1.

Currently for Cabo Verde, ISO 3166-2 codes are defined for two levels of subdivisions:

Each code consists of two parts, "separated by a hyphen." The first part is CV, the 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 code of Cabo Verde. The second part is either of the following:

  • one letter: geographical regions
  • two letters: municipalities

Current codes

Subdivision names are listed as in the ISO 3166-2 standard published by the ISO 3166 Maintenance Agency (ISO 3166/MA).

Geographical regions

Code Subdivision name (pt)
CV-B Ilhas de Barlavento
CV-S Ilhas de Sotavento

Municipalities

Code Subdivision name (pt) In geographical region
CV-BV Boa Vista B
CV-BR Brava S
CV-MA Maio S
CV-MO Mosteiros S
CV-PA Paul B
CV-PN Porto Novo B
CV-PR Praia S
CV-RB Ribeira Brava B
CV-RG Ribeira Grande B
CV-RS Ribeira Grande de Santiago S
CV-SL Sal B
CV-CA Santa Catarina S
CV-CF Santa Catarina do Fogo S
CV-CR Santa Cruz S
CV-SD São Domingos S
CV-SF São Filipe S
CV-SO São Lourenço dos Órgãos S
CV-SM São Miguel S
CV-SS São Salvador do Mundo S
CV-SV São Vicente B
CV-TA Tarrafal S
CV-TS Tarrafal de São Nicolau B

Changes

The following changes——to the entry have been announced in newsletters by the ISO 3166/MA since the first publication of ISO 3166-2 in 1998:

Newsletter Date issued Description of change in newsletter Code/Subdivision change
Newsletter I-2 2002-05-21 Subdivision layout partially revised: Three new municipalities. New reference for list source Subdivisions added:
CV-CS Calheta de São Miguel
CV-MO Mosteiros
CV-SF São Filipe
Newsletter II-2 2010-06-30 Addition of the "country code prefix as the first code element," update of the administrative structure. And of the list source Subdivisions added:
CV-RB Ribeira Brava
CV-RS Ribeira Grande de Santiago
CV-CF Santa Catarina do Fogo
CV-SL São Lourenço dos Órgãos
CV-SS São Salvador do Mundo
CV-TS Tarrafal de São Nicolau
Subdivisions deleted:
CV-SN São Nicolau
Codes:
CV-CS Calheta de São Miguel → CV-SM São Miguel
Newsletter II-3 2011-12-13
(corrected
2011-12-15)
Correction of NL II-2 for toponyms and "typographical errors and source list update." Codes:
São Lourenço dos Órgãos CV-SLCV-SO
